Fine for AG to dance, but he must quit if incompetent at work
Published:  Sep 14, 2016 8:25 AM
Updated: 12:31 AM

There is no need to demand attorney-general Mohd Apandi Ali’s resignation just for dancing with ministers, his predecessor Abu Talib Othman says.

“Of course, if it is just dancing, it cannot be a good reason to ask him to step down, is it not?

“If it proven that he is incompetent or has got an issue with integrity, then obviously that’s a good reason. But just dancing, I don’t think it is a reason to ask him to step down,” Abu Talib told Malaysiakini yesterday.

On Sept 2, lawyer Haniff Khatri released a video that showed Apandi dancing with several cabinet ministers.

Haniff, who is the lawyer for Parti Pribumi Bersatu Malaysia chairperson Dr Mahathir Mohamad, said this was unbecoming of the attorney-general, especially amid the 1MDB scandal.

Apandi has remained silent on the video, while Natural Resources and Environment Minister Wan Junaidi Tuanku Jaafar, who was among the ministers caught in the video, said there was nothing wrong with Apandi’s conduct.

Meanwhile, former Batu Kawan Umno division vice-chief Khairuddin Abu Hassan demanded that Apandi resigns over the matter.

Khairuddin handed a memorandum demanding the resignation at Apandi’s office on Sept 5, and filed a fresh affidavit at the Kuala Lumpur High Court for his judicial review against Apandi, to include the video.

Another lawyer, Wan Azmir Wan Majid, has also said the attorney-general needs to be seen as independent, but added that the dancing incident was too trivial to call for Apandi’s resignation.
